#500ba7 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#500ba7 is composed of 31.4% red, 4.3% green and 65.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 52.1% cyan, 93.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 34.5% black. It has a hue angle of 266.5 degrees, a saturation of 87.6% and a lightness of 34.9%. #500ba7 color hex could be obtained by blending #a016ff with #00004f. Closest websafe color is: #660099.

#500ba7 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#500ba7 has RGB values of R:80, G:11, B:167 and CMYK values of C:0.52, M:0.93, Y:0, K:0.35. Its decimal value is 5245863.

Shades and Tints of #500ba7
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010001 is the darkest color, while #f5eef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#500ba7
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#59565c is the less saturated color, while #4f04ae is the most saturated one.
